Any relationship depends on trust. However, sometimes that trust isn’t as genuine as it seems. If one of the partners gives a reason for the other partner to question their actions and decisions, there is going to be a lack of trust, which will lead to one of the partners having trust issues.

Trust issues can stop a person from doing a lot of things in their life. They might be scared of trusting someone ever again. They’ll think they aren’t good enough, or that they’re the problem, when really, it’s their past relationship that has caused this. People with trust issues are scared to try anything with anyone. A new relationship or friendship with someone could be very difficult to start and it requires a lot of change to be able to get into one again.

Of course, it is hard to start trusting easily again, but sometimes, you have to. Overcoming trust issues is hard, but it is certainly not impossible. Pushing too hard may scare the partner away, instead, being a good listener would do. Trying and experiencing new things and making sure you’re trusting the right person, and not making another mistake, is a huge step. You always have to be careful with who you’re trusting.

In conclusion, trust issues can be very affecting in someone’s life and can change the way they look at things. But the way I see it, you learn from those trust issues. You know who to trust and who to be careful from, I think gaining trust issues teaches you a lesson.
